CALL FOR PROJETS

Residency program for Web art production
under the artistic direction of the independent curator Sylvie Parent

Topic : The Geographical Web or Geoweb
SUBMISSION DEADLINE: AUGUST 15, 2008

Throughout the year 2009, Agence TOPO will produce a body of Web
works comprising geographic references. The selection of the works
and their critical contextualization will be ensured by the guest
curator Sylvie Parent.


Nowadays, the popularity of cartographic and earth visualization tools such as Google Maps and Google Earth has become an increasingly tangible component of how we experience the Web.
Moreover, the use of geolocalization systems, such as GPS, is spreading and increasingly present in the digital world. Artists are appropriating these technologies to create travelogues, to reflect on urban space, and to conceive collective psychogeography and locational media projects.

Artists interested in this theme, and by the production context offered by Agence TOPO are encouraged to submit their proposals. The projects could also include an "off screen" component, such as performance, installation, exhibition or mobile networks, that complements and expands the Web features and possibilities.

In order to respect the foreseen deadlines, projects currently under
development and those demonstrating a strong commitment from the
artists will be given priority. The selected artists and projects will benefit from technical support for a period of 4 to 8 weeks within a residency program that can be spread out over time depending on the artists' needs and specific project requirements.

Sylvie Parent
Art Critic and Independent Curator
Sylvie Parent is a freelance curator and writer living in Montreal.
Over the last ten years, she has been involved in numerous electronic publications. From 2002 to 2004, she was the French editor of HorizonZero, an online magazine published by the Banff New Media Institute. Before that, she was the chief editor of the CIAC's Electronic Magazine (1997-2001). Ms. Parent has written texts for many publications and contributed to websites such as Archee, MobileGaze, The Daniel Langlois Foundation for Art, Science and Technology, ZeroOne San Jose/ISEA 2006. She curated the Web art
component of the Biennale de Montreal 2000. With Valerie Lamontagne,
she co-curated Location/Dislocatio n for the New Museum of Contemporary Art in New York in 2001.

At the Crossroad of Visual Arts, Literature and New Media Agence TOPO is an artist-run centre dedicated to the creation, dissemination and distribution of independent multimedia works. Founded in 1993 to encourage and promote photographic creation in all its forms of, TOPO now initiates, produces and supports Web art projects while acting as a promoter and distributor of independent art CD-roms, DVD-roms and video DVDs.
